What are the ViciCoin (VCNT) currency trading platforms?
Choose a VCNT trading platform based on fees, trading options, security, reputation, and customer support to ensure a reliable and secure trading experience.

Trading Platforms for ViciCoin (VCNT)
VCNT is a decentralized cryptocurrency that operates on the Ethereum blockchain. It is a popular coin within the cryptocurrency community, with a growing number of trading platforms offering support for VCNT.
Top VCNT Trading Platforms:
- Binance: The world's largest cryptocurrency exchange, Binance offers a wide range of trading pairs for VCNT, including BUSD, ETH, and USDT. It also features advanced trading tools, low fees, and a user-friendly interface.
- Huobi: Huobi is another renowned cryptocurrency exchange that provides a comprehensive platform for VCNT trading. It supports multiple fiat currencies and offers a variety of trading options, including spot, margin, and derivatives trading.
- KuCoin: KuCoin is a cryptocurrency exchange known for its extensive altcoin support, including VCNT. It offers spot trading, margin trading, and staking services with competitive fees and a user-friendly interface.
- Gate.io: Gate.io is a popular cryptocurrency exchange that allows trading VCNT against multiple fiat currencies and cryptocurrencies. It also supports a variety of trading options, including spot, margin, and futures trading.
- Bittrex: Bittrex is a reputable cryptocurrency exchange that has been operating since 2014. It offers a secure platform for VCNT trading with low fees and a wide range of trading pairs.
Factors to Consider When Selecting a VCNT Trading Platform:
- Fees: Different platforms charge varying fees for trading, including trading fees, withdrawal fees, and deposit fees. Consider the fee structure and compare it with other platforms to find the most cost-effective options.
- Trading Options: Assess the available trading options on the platforms, including spot trading, margin trading, and derivatives trading. Choose a platform that aligns with your trading strategies and preferences.
- Security: Ensure that the platform implements robust security measures to protect user funds and data. Look for platforms that use cold storage, two-factor authentication, and SSL encryption.
- Reputation: Consider the reputation of the platform within the cryptocurrency community and read reviews from other users. This can provide insights into the reliability and trustworthiness of the platform.
- Customer Support: Check the availability and quality of customer support offered by the platform. A responsive and helpful customer support team can assist you with any issues or inquiries you may encounter.
FAQs:
What is the difference between spot trading and margin trading?
Spot trading involves the immediate exchange of cryptocurrencies at the current market price, while margin trading allows you to borrow funds from the platform to increase your trading capital.
Is it safe to store my VCNT on a trading platform?
The security of your VCNT depends on the platform you choose. Look for platforms that implement strong security measures and consider storing your VCNT in a hardware wallet for added security.
How do I withdraw VCNT from a trading platform?
Once you have sold or traded your VCNT, you can withdraw it from the platform by providing your wallet address. The withdrawal process may vary slightly depending on the platform you use, but generally involves submitting a withdrawal request and verifying your identity.
